Details of IFSC Code for Federal Bank, Shillong/Laitumkhrah, East Khasi Hills

Below in the table are the key details related to IFSC Code FDRL0001779 of Federal Bank for its branch located in East Khasi Hills, within the district of Shillong in the state of Meghalaya.

Particulars Details
Bank Federal Bank
IFSC Code FDRL0001779
Branch Shillong/Laitumkhrah
City East Khasi Hills
District Shillong
State Meghalaya
Address Beat House , Laitumkhrah

What Is IFSC Code and Why Is It Important?

IFSC stands for Indian Financial System Code, an 11-character alphanumeric code provided by the Reserve Bank of India. Every bank branch, including Federal Bank located in Shillong/Laitumkhrah, East Khasi Hills, Meghalaya, is provided with a unique IFSC like FDRL0001779 to ensure that online payments reach the right destination.

The IFSC Code is important because:

  • It uniquely identifies the Federal Bank branch in East Khasi Hills.
  • It helps NEFT, RTGS, and IMPS systems route the transfer securely.
  • It avoids any errors or confusions between multiple branches of the same bank across different places like East Khasi Hills and Shillong.
  • It reduces errors in fund transfers and improves accuracy.
  • It allows sender banks to validate and confirm branch details before processing payments.

There are thousands of branches across Meghalaya and the rest of India and the IFSC Code ensures that transactions meant for Federal Bank in Shillong/Laitumkhrah do not get mixed with another location.

Format of the IFSC Code FDRL0001779

The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Federal Bank, follows an 11-character structure:

AAAA0CCCCCC

Here's the breakdown:

  • First 4 characters (AAAA): Show the bank code. For Federal Bank, these letters represent the bank's short name.
  • 5th character: Is always zero and is kept for future use.
  •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): Represent the specific branch code assigned to branches such as Shillong/Laitumkhrah in East Khasi Hills.

For example, the IFSC Code FDRL0001779 of Federal Bank for the Shillong/Laitumkhrah branch includes these elements, identifying the bank and the branch location in East Khasi Hills and Meghalaya accurately.

How to Use IFSC Code FDRL0001779 for Online Transfers?

Once you have the IFSC Code FDRL0001779 for the Shillong/Laitumkhrah branch of Federal Bank in East Khasi Hills, you can initiate your fund transfers using any digital method:

NEFT

Add the beneficiary's name, account number, and IFSC Code FDRL0001779. The transfer is completed in batches. It is useful for both personal and business payments.

RTGS

Used for payments over ₹2 lakh. Real-time settlement using the IFSC Code of the recipient branch.

IMPS

Instant 24×7 transfers. Requires the recipient's account details and Federal Bank IFSC Code FDRL0001779.

No matter which payment method you use, the IFSC Code must be correct. If you enter the wrong IFSC Code for the Federal Bank Shillong/Laitumkhrah in East Khasi Hills, your payment can get delayed or might not go through at all.
